What tools do you teach in couples/marriage counseling?

Tamara Williams Newton
Tamara Williams Newton

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C)

Tools and skills developed in couples/marriage counseling include relationship strength identification, communication, active listening, appreciation, and rebuilding.

What is your go-to approach for depression counseling?

Tamara Williams Newton
Tamara Williams Newton

Licensed Professional Counselor (LPC)

I use CBT, humanistic, solution-focused, and mindfulness therapies to work with individuals dealing with depression. Depression can make individuals feel alone and isolated. Helping them understand that they are not alone and that the therapist is there to listen and understand what they are dealing with allows for a better rapport and progress.

How do I find the right therapist in Peachtree City, Georgia?

Fit matters more than almost anything else in therapy. Research consistently shows the relationship between you and your therapist is one of the strongest predictors of whether treatment actually works, no matter their approach. Start by thinking about what you want help with, then browse provider profiles in Peachtree City and filter by specialty, insurance, and availability to find someone who feels right for you. If your first session doesn’t click, no problem. You can switch providers anytime, no fees, no hassle.

What's the difference between a therapist, a psychologist, and a psychiatrist?

All three support mental health in different ways. A therapist provides talk therapy to help you work through challenges; a psychologist also provides therapy, but their doctoral training lets them do psychological testing and formal evaluations; a psychiatrist is a medical provider who can prescribe medication.

Thriveworks Peachtree City offers therapy and psychiatry together, so you can get the right type of care—or a combination—in one place. For more detail, see our straightforward guide to mental health care professionals.

What can I expect at my first therapy session in Peachtree City?

Your first session is mostly about getting to know each other. Your therapist will ask what brought you in, talk through your history and goals, and start shaping a plan for care. There’s no pressure to share more than you’re comfortable with—the first session is a conversation, not a test. Want more detail? Here’s exactly what to expect, step by step.
